Subject: [PATCH v2] selftests: bpf: notification about privilege required to run test_lwt_seg6local.sh testing script

This test needs root privilege for it's successful execution.

This patch is atleast used to notify the user about the privilege
the script demands for the  smooth execution of the test.

Signed-off-by: Jeffrin Jose T (Rajagiri SET) <ahiliation@...il.com>
---
 tools/testing/selftests/bpf/test_lwt_seg6local.sh | 9 +++++++++
 1 file changed, 9 insertions(+)

di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/test_lwt_seg6local.sh b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/test_lwt_seg6local.sh
index 1c77994b5e71..30575577a8b2 100755
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/test_lwt_seg6local.sh
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/bpf/test_lwt_seg6local.sh
@@ -21,6 +21,15 @@
 # An UDP datagram is sent from fb00::1 to fb00::6. The test succeeds if this
 # datagram can be read on NS6 when binding to fb00::6.
 
+# Kselftest framework requirement - SKIP code is 4.
+ksft_skip=4
+
+msg="skip all tests:"
+if [ $UID != 0 ]; then
+    echo $msg please run this as root >&2
+    exit $ksft_skip
+fi
+
 TMP_FILE="/tmp/selftest_lwt_seg6local.txt"
 
 cleanup()
